Red shirting boys, what is it? Well, it's a term that comes from college football for sending your child to kindergarten when he turns six instead of when he turns five. Why are people doing this? Well, the idea is that your son might be more mature for kindergarten. He'll be able to sit and listen to the teachers better if you send him when he's six than when he's five, which is understandable. In addition, he might have an advantage in sports with peers at his grade level because he'll be bigger and stronger than some of the other boys. What are some of the drawbacks to doing this?
Well, frankly, your son might get bored at school, especially if he's gifted or he has an early birthday like in September or October of the school year.
In addition, he may have trouble relating to his peers because he's more mature than them and may get tired of fart jokes before they do.
This is really only a decision that people who are generally pretty economically privileged can choose to do as well because a lot of folks can't afford to continue doing child care for a whole year before sending their kid to kindergarten.
So, what's the verdict? Is this something you should do or consider?
Well, I think the answer is it depends.
If your son has an early birthday like in the fall, no, I don't think you're going to need to do this because he's already going to be older than a lot of the other kids in his grade. If he has a later birthday, especially in the summertime after the whole school year has ended, yeah, I think this is this is something you could consider. In addition, I think you could consider it if there are special considerations like there was during COVID or if your son has some kind of disability.
